Warwick Mall

Warwick Mall stands as a cornerstone of Rhode Island retail, having served the community since its opening in 1970. This classic enclosed regional shopping center has evolved over more than five decades to remain a vital shopping destination for families throughout the Providence metropolitan area. The mall features traditional amenities that have made it a beloved local institution, including a charming carousel that delights children and nostalgic adults alike, a comprehensive food court offering diverse dining options, and an Apple Cinemas multiplex providing entertainment for the whole family. Beyond shopping, Warwick Mall has positioned itself as a community gathering place, hosting events throughout the year and offering thoughtful amenities like a dedicated nursing lounge for young families. With its convenient location on Bald Hill Road and strong ratings from thousands of visitors, the mall continues to adapt while maintaining the welcoming atmosphere that has made it a Rhode Island shopping tradition for generations.
Warwick Mall serves a diverse middle-class demographic in the Providence metropolitan area, attracting families and value-conscious shoppers from across Rhode Island and southeastern Massachusetts. The primary trade area includes households with median incomes ranging from $50,000 to $85,000, with a strong representation of Gen X and Baby Boomer shoppers aged 35-65. The center draws both local residents seeking convenient shopping options and regional visitors who appreciate the mall's traditional enclosed format and family-friendly amenities like the carousel. Shopping patterns reflect a mix of necessity-based visits for everyday retail needs and leisure trips centered around dining and entertainment at the multiplex cinema.
